Key Points
Automated finite element modeling accurately predicts pedicle screw loosening, enhancing surgical outcomes.
The predictive model was validated using biomechanical parameters to assess screw performance under load.
This validation study highlights the importance of computational methods in improving spinal fusion techniques.
Significant implications for surgical planning may arise from utilizing automated models for predicting complications.
